A database cache that is too small to hold the workloads working set forces queries to fall back to disk, greatly increasing the number of disk reads required and creating a major performance problem, so this is often a primary reason to add memory.

Intersystems enterprise cache protocol allows a network of many servers to behave as a single data store, dramatically enhancing the scalability and performance of distributed applications. The report summarizes total connections and license units consumed by clients connected to each intersystems iris instance and the number of license units shared by clients connected to this the intersystems iris server instance with connections from the same client to other the intersystems iris server instances.
